Course Details

Introduction to Nanotechnology: Fundamentals of nanotech, its principles, and applications.
Nanomaterials in Water Infrastructure: Types of nanomaterials, their properties, and uses in water infrastructure.
Nanocoatings for Flood Resistance: Application of nanocoatings to enhance flood resistance in water infrastructure.
Nanosensors for Water Quality Monitoring: Utilization of nanosensors for real-time water quality monitoring.
Nanotech for Leak Detection: Application of nanotechnology for early leak detection in water infrastructure.
Self-Healing Nanomaterials: Principles and applications of self-healing nanomaterials in water infrastructure.
Nanotech for Corrosion Protection: Utilization of nanotechnology for corrosion protection in water infrastructure.
Sustainable Nanotech in Water Infrastructure: Environmental and sustainability considerations in nanotech applications for water infrastructure.
Challenges and Future Directions: Current challenges and future research directions in nanotech for flood-resistant water infrastructure.
